Output 5c2137694c2a6d050b84bb2883ff4bb794d8a9f96e4f592e0514783f0cb82162:0

value
796983
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f41ae1061d59beaa0e168f493aa585082f6917 OP_EQUALVERIFY OP_CHECKSIG
address
166rbGGDKcnaBLgtFvhEHUfn6qD1eBPDwa
transaction
5c2137694c2a6d050b84bb2883ff4bb794d8a9f96e4f592e0514783f0cb82162
spent
true